Elbert County Sheriff's Office

The Elbert County Sheriff's Office serves as the primary law enforcement agency for the county. It is based in Elberton, which sits near the South Carolina border. The office runs the county jail and manages all bookings. When someone is arrested in Elbert County, deputies bring them to the jail for processing. That includes fingerprints, a booking photo, and entry of charges into the system.

Elbert County is a mid-sized rural county in northeast Georgia. The sheriff's office handles arrests from county deputies as well as bookings from municipal police in Elberton and surrounding towns. All of these go to the same jail. The booking photo taken at the Elbert County jail is the official mugshot on file. It is tied to the arrest record and remains in the sheriff's system. You can call the Elbert County Sheriff's Office to check on current inmates or ask about recent bookings. Staff can confirm if someone is in custody and share basic details about charges and booking dates.

Mugshot Records Under Georgia Law

Jail mugshots from Elbert County are subject to Georgia state law. O.C.G.A. § 35-1-19 sets limits on how law enforcement can share booking photos. The Elbert County Sheriff's Office cannot post mugshots on public websites except in certain cases. If you request a mugshot, you must sign a written statement saying you will not post it on a site that charges for removal. This rule was designed to shut down the commercial mugshot industry in Georgia.

Georgia's Open Records Act at O.C.G.A. § 50-18-70 provides a general right to access government records. Booking records from Elbert County fall under this law. You can request them from the sheriff's office. The agency must respond within three business days. Fees for paper copies cannot go above 10 cents per page, as set by O.C.G.A. § 50-18-71. Inspecting records in person at the Elbert County Sheriff's Office is free.

If charges were dropped or dismissed in Elbert County, record restriction may be available. O.C.G.A. § 35-3-37 allows people to apply for restriction of their arrest records. Once restricted, the booking photo and arrest data from Elbert County will not appear in standard public records searches. The restriction process goes through the arresting agency and courts.

Elbert County Mugshot Removal

Georgia law protects people from commercial mugshot websites. Under O.C.G.A. § 10-1-393.5, if a website posted your Elbert County booking photo and your charges were dismissed or you were acquitted, the site must take it down within 30 days of a written request. You send the removal request directly to the website operator.

The Georgia Consumer Protection Division handles complaints when websites refuse to comply. File a complaint with them if the 30-day window passes and the photo remains online. Keep records of your request and any responses from the site. The Consumer Protection Division investigates these cases at no cost to you.

Criminal History Checks for Elbert County

For a full criminal history that goes beyond Elbert County jail records, the Georgia Bureau of Investigation maintains statewide data. The GBI runs the Georgia Crime Information Center, which holds arrest records, court outcomes, and custody data from every county in the state. An arrest in Elbert County gets reported to this statewide system.

A GBI criminal history check gives you a more complete picture than a single county search. It shows arrests from all Georgia counties. The GBI charges a fee for processing. Turnaround time varies based on how many requests they have. For records specific to Elbert County, you can also go through the sheriff's office directly using an open records request.

Either method works for getting Elbert County booking information. The sheriff's office is faster for local records. The GBI is better when you need records from across the state. Both sources cover jail mugshots and arrest data from Elbert County.
